WordPress 6.2 Beta 2 was released today and is now available for testing, one week after Beta 1. Testers can easily download the latest beta zip file or install the WordPress Beta Tester plugin and set it to the “Bleeding edge” channel and the “Beta/RC Only” stream. Beta 2 includes fixes for ~71 issues since last week’s release, along with the most recent Gutenberg plugin 15.1 release, which was not included in Beta 1. Testers can check out the list of the most recent commits to 6.2 on GitHub and recent commits on Trac. In the most recent Performance Team meeting, WordPress core committer Felix Arntz highlighted an important fix for how lazy loading is handled in block themes. WordPress 5.9 fixed a performance regression where WordPress’ default of lazy loading all images was causing slower performance on the Largest Contentful Paint metric (LCP) metric. This resulted in 30% faster page loads in some cases.
